Bend the loosened ends of the wire towards the rear of the tree to avoid any injuries. If you have a branch that's sagging or unattractive, merely eliminate it by clipping it from behind with a pair of florist shears. While hanging tree lights horizontally is most typical, several leading decorating professionals suggest installing your lights from all-time low to the top.(https://issuu.com/abs0l8tchrst)Separate the tree vertically into three areas (think trunk to pointer) and string the lights by area. Beginning at the bottom, weave each string in and out of the branches, to the top of the tree and back down, guaranteeing you don't end up with any dark areas in the process.

With a clear understanding of the project's scope, you can begin to calculate the prices linked with the Xmas light setup. This includes the straight prices of products, labor, and any kind of required tools, along with indirect prices such as expenses, insurance coverage, and revenue margins.
Research study current market costs for these things and element in any possible price variations or bulk discount rates you may be able to bargain with suppliers. Next off, estimate the number of labor hours required to complete the installation, taking into consideration the intricacy of the style and any distinct challenges. Make sure to aspect in the hourly rates for your installment group, as well as any type of overtime or holiday pay that may be relevant.
Furthermore, be sure to include a reasonable earnings margin to make sure the long-term sustainability of your Christmas light installment services.
